Bongo singer Diamond Platnumz has been making money moves; and so far he is a proud owner of a 3 star hotel based in Mikocheni, Dar Es Salaam. This is the latest ‘building’ added to Diamond Platnumz expensive homes as revealed by his managed.

According to one of his managers, Diamond Platnumz already owns 11 mansions in Tanzania; and might be adding more in the near future. Speaking about the singer’s homes, manager Mkubwa fella went on to say;

Sisi kama viongozi tusingeweza kukubali msanii wetu @diamondplatnumz awe hana nyumba mpaka leo, Diamond anamiliki nyumba 11 Mpaka sasa

While giving more information about his new hotel; singer Diamond Platnumz revealed that the he will be launching the new hotel soon.  But since  businesses are slow everywhere, Platnumz is willing to use the hotel as quarantine area for all the affected person’s in Tanzania.

As other artists continue to spread the importance of staying indoors; Diamond Platnumz and his team paid a visit to several struggling families in Dar Es Salaam where they helped pay rent among other things. Through his instagram page Diamond Platnumz wrote;

“Although I am amongst those affected by this pandemic on Econom; with the little that God has blessed me with. I have decided to at least offer a helping hand by paying 3 Months house rent to 500 families; as my kind gesture of helping one another during these terrible times of fighting COVID-19. for I believe i should share your troubles and your happiness too,”

Rumor has it that things are not so good in Tanzania; and having the likes of Diamond Platnumz spread awareness on the rising pandemic might help save lives!

I want to build a Wasafi branch in Kenya – Diamond to bring WCB to Kenya

East Africa’s music kingpin, Diamond Platnumz publicly confessed his love and admiration of the motherland, Kenya.

The Tanzanian superstar admitted that Kenya is a united country and that local music artistes are privileged to be a part of such a nation.

Revealing that some of the products and resources that are easily accessible in Kenya, are a luxury in Tanzania.

Kenyans wanapendana sana. Wakati mwingine natamani ningekua nimezaliwa Kenya. Vitu tumefanya leo hapa Kenya, hamna kule Tanzania. (Kenyans love each other and sometimes I wish I was born in Kenya. The things we have done in Kenya today, we don’t have the same in Tanzania)

Property

Property company, Diamond Merchant fulfilled his wishes by awarding him a piece of land in Kenya, that runs into hundreds of thousands.

However, that was going to be an investment to launch Wasafi record label in the country, he divulged.

I have a land in Kenya now. I am trying to see if I can build a proper branch for WCB Wasafi here.
